Digital Transformation Is Reshaping Oil & Gas Operations – And Chemical Injection Systems Must Keep Up

The oil and gas industry is undergoing a major shift. Operators are adopting smarter, more automated operating models focused on efficiency, reliability, and reduced field intervention. Digital transformation is no longer optional – it is becoming a baseline requirement for competitive operations.

One area seeing rapid evolution is chemical injection systems. As production assets become more connected and performance-driven, injection equipment must deliver more than basic flow control. It must integrate with modern control strategies, support remote visibility, and operate reliably in demanding field conditions.

Four Key Shifts Driving Change in Oil & Gas Operations

Across the industry, four major shifts are influencing how operators design and deploy chemical injection equipment:

1. Automation Over Manual Intervention
Operators are moving away from manual adjustments and site visits in favor of automated, repeatable injection control. This reduces labor costs, improves safety, and ensures more consistent chemical dosing.

2. Data-Driven Asset Management
Injection performance is increasingly monitored alongside production data. Operators want visibility into pump status, rates, alarms, and trends to proactively manage assets and avoid downtime.

3. Modular and Scalable System Design
Standardized, modular injection systems are replacing one-off builds. This allows operators to scale from single-point injection to multi-point applications while maintaining consistency across sites.

4. Reliability in Remote and Harsh Environments
As assets move farther from infrastructure, equipment must operate reliably with limited access to grid power, communications, and maintenance resources.
